    bobcam v12.5.2

    I am curious how you get the cad model part of the software to visually show g code manually writein by hand in the other section of the software?

    We have a cnc mill table that we write alot of g code to run a cutout of a trach can lid, but i cannot get it to show me the line cuts or cut paths int he cad model side of the software. I did not make a 3d model of any of this again it is all writen in manuall hand code.

    Assuming you mean v21.
    On the Cam side, highlight the code you want to backplot (CTRL+A if you want it all)
    While it's still highlighted, select Edit > Geometry from NC.

    Should produce toolpath on Cad screen.
